Jakarta, Oct. 7 -- The government's decision to allow cooperatives to manage mining sites is perfectly aligned with Article 33 of the 1945 Constitution, which mandates the capitalization of natural resources for public welfare, Cooperatives Minister Ferry Juliantono stated.
In an official statement issued in Jakarta on Tuesday, the minister highlighted that cooperatives have now been granted legal access to participate in managing mines, including those producing minerals and coal.
He noted that the policy has been formalized through Government Regulation (PP) No. 39 of 2025, which serves as the second revision of PP No. 96 of 2021 on the Governance of Minerals and Coal Mining Business Activities.
